A global conservation organization in London is seeking a Head of Finance to oversee all finance functions including reporting, tax compliance, and team management. This hybrid role allows for part-time work and requires significant experience in conservation or scientific organizations. The position is vital in driving financial integrity and supporting the organization's mission in global plant conservation. Salary is between £50-52,000 FTE, reflecting skills and experience.
